Riyadh and Jeddah Airports, KSA
  Project Background  
KKIA and KAIA required a fast network connection to link over 100 different Point of Sales (POS) terminals in the airports. The network should be covering all over the airport including air sites and parking lots, allowing for future expansion and inclusion of new services such as hotspots, and electronic display boards.

 Solution

ForeVision’s networking team ran more than 10 kilometers of fiber optic cable linking 100 POS terminals from catering, Retail and Parking Divisions are communicating with a datacenter.

The Nortel communication system provides 100 IP phone extensions and 32 digital extensions. For Customer entertainment, 15 international TV channels are transmitting through our existing Fiber Network, made possible by Optic transmitter and receivers.

Monitoring and recording all the restaurants, retail shops, parking lots, main kitchens and offices is done through remote digital recording system.
